PROTECTING MILITARY PAY DURING A SHUTDOWN ![]() This week, I joined Congresswoman Jennifer Kiggans in introducing H.R. 5401, the Pay Our Troops Act of 2026, to ensure members of our U.S. Armed Forces get paid, no matter what. Our nation’s warriors selflessly serve our country. As a member of Congress, it is my solemn duty to honor their service and heroism. That’s why I am proud to join my colleagues in supporting this legislation to pay our troops and ensure the men and women who are on the front lines do not suffer financial distress as a result of Washington’s dysfunction. CASEWORK CORNER A Clay County constituent had been renting a P.O. Box at a local USPS location. When he decided he no longer needed it, he went through the proper process to cancel it. However, soon after, his mail was consistently being delivered to incorrect addresses or not delivered at all. For six months, he repeatedly contacted the USPS but was unable to resolve his issue. After contacting my office, my team quickly got in contact with employees at the postal service, and now the mail is being delivered to the correct address. Do you need casework assistance?
